§ 300ii–3.
Data collection and reporting
(a)
In general
Each State agency awarded a grant or cooperative agreement under section 300ii–1 of this title shall report such data, information, and metrics as the Secretary may require for purposes of—
(1)
evaluating State programs and activities funded pursuant to such grant or cooperative agreement, including any results pursuant to section 300ii–1(d)(2)(B)(xii) of this title; and
(2)
identifying effective programs and activities funded pursuant to section 300ii–1 of this title.
